"It is with piano playing that this book is concerned, and the history of piano playing begins with Mozart and Clementi. With Clementi, really, for even Mozart did not begin to concentrate on the piano until the middle 1770s ... From 1800 on, the piano became the most popular of instruments and the pianist the most popular of instrumentalists. -- see preface.
